Assignment logic looks fine, but the Fernwheel experiment service still hardcodes bucket counts inline. Move them to config before the cut — release manager shouldn't need a code change to rebalance traffic. Also, hash seed rotation must stay pinned during an active experiment or assignments drift. Blocking until the inline values are replaced with the constants below.

constants for yafog-hawep:
RATE_LIMITS = {
    "aldeth": 722,
    "tamix": 452,
}

Hi team,

Before I hand off the 3.2 release, please note the humidity sensor drift reported on Verdana controllers in the Elmbrook trial site. Drift exceeds 4% after roughly ten days of continuous operation; firmware 3.2.1 adds an automatic recalibration cycle every 72 hours. Support should advise growers to install 3.2.1 and trigger a manual recalibration once. The hotfix bundle must be verified before distribution, so I'm including the signing key used for the 3.2.1 packages below.

release key, fahof-yagap: bky3_m5d

Leadership Review Briefing — Inventory Write-Down

Greyharrow Outfitters will record a write-down on obsolete Pinefold apparel stock held across the northern branches. The charge reflects two seasons of unsold inventory and a discontinued supplier line. Branch managers should expect revised stock targets and a clearance schedule in the coming weeks. The write-down connects to a wider shift in direction, outlined below.

management briefing: Only 33 of the 205 pilot accounts renewed Kasath, so a churn review is set for October 17. Weniusek Logistics is in early talks to buy Holethax Freight for about $345.6 million.

Quick note for this week's sync: load testing on the Pellbrook checkout flow starts Thursday. The Stresslark harness replays anonymized cart sessions against the staging gateway at 4x peak traffic. Watch the payment-stub latency dashboard; anything over 800ms means we back off. Results land in the shared drive by Friday. If you need to restore the harness config vault mid-run, unlock it with the passphrase below.

recovery phrase for fahof-fawip: casael-fenael-wenix